- Introduction to the search for extraterrestrial life and the JUICE mission.
- Overview of Jupiter and its Galilean moons, highlighting their potential for hosting life.
- Discovery of subsurface oceans on Europa and Ganymede, and the scientific consensus on their habitability.
- Details on the JUICE mission's objectives for each moon: Europa, Callisto, and Ganymede.
- Technological challenges: radiation shielding, solar power limitations, and the spacecraft's design.
- Mission timeline: launch, gravity assists, arrival at Jupiter, and the planned impact on Ganymede.
- Discussion on planetary protection and the risk of contaminating Ganymede.
